The baby name Toriano is a Male name , 4 syllables long and is pronounced toh-ree-AH-no.
Toriano is Latin, Spanish in Origin.
Toriano blends Romance sound with modern American coinage. It is commonly parsed as a Latinate elaboration on toro, the Spanish/Italian “bull,” plus the suffix -iano “belonging to,” giving “bull-like; strong.” Others view it as an extended form of Torian or Torin, loosely linking it to names evoking rocky hills (Old Norse tor) or leadership (Irish toír), though these are secondary.
As a given name, Toriano is rare but recognizable in the United States, highlighted by Toriano “Tito” Jackson of the Jackson 5 (b. 1953). Usage has stayed modest, with occasional spikes in African American communities. Variants and related forms include Torian, Torion, Torriano, and the feminine Toriana/Torianna; nicknames include Tory/Tori and Tito. The bull motif lends connotations of resilience, courage, and grounded strength.
